Do you need addition cable set when replace this with existing? As the dealer told me that I cannot retrofit the black line taillight without that cable set. Please advise if they were correct...
The part number #61122219698 Last edited by Andrew517; 10-08-2012 at 05:14 AM.. |

Depends on whether you have Xenons. If you have them then the part number you want is 63212225282 and you do not need a harness of any kind. If you need the non xenon ones, then I have no idea.

My build date is 11/08. No one I have talked to has needed a harness of any kind. That was with my part number, not the one you have. The dealership told me I needed a harness too but it worked fine without it.

I don't know why BMW releases the harness. I believe it to be a retrofit for current 2012 halogen users that might have a different harness.
Other than that.. since your car is an 09/09 with Xenons just buy the lights! They are PnP.
